Quincy weather in July

In July, Quincy sees average daytime highs of 86°F and overnight lows near 69°F, with 3.4 in of rain across 9 wet days and about 14.5 hours of daylight. It is the 1st-warmest and 4th-wettest month of the year here.

Day-to-day highs hold fairly steady near 86°F through the month. The sky is clear or mostly clear about 43% of the time in July, and the air most often feels muggy.

Daylight stretches from about 14 h 48 min at the start of July to 14 h 12 min by month's end. Set against the rest of the year, July is Quincy's 3rd-clearest and 11th-windiest month. For the whole year in context, see Quincy's year-round climate.

Temperature in July

Average highAverage lowShaded bands: 10–90% of days

Day-to-day highs hold fairly steady near 86°F through the month.

A typical July day in Quincy reaches about 86°F in the afternoon and slips back to 69°F overnight — a 17°F spread between the day's warmth and the night's chill. On most days the high lands between 79°F and 94°F. Set against its neighbours, July runs about 3°F warmer than June and about 2°F warmer than August.

Location & terrain

Where is Quincy?

Quincy sits at 39.9°N, 91.4°W, 568 ft above sea level, in United States. The nearest listed city is Hannibal, 16 mi away.

Topography around Quincy

How much the land rises and falls, and what covers it, within 2, 10 and 50 miles of Quincy.

Within 2 miles, the terrain around Quincy has only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 230 ft around an average of 551 ft above sea level; within 10 miles, only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 328 ft; within 50 miles, only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 702 ft.

The land around Quincy is covered by trees (35%) and artificial surfaces (29%) within 2 miles, cropland (53%) and trees (26%) within 10 miles, and cropland (53%) and trees (32%) within 50 miles.
